The offense of manslaughter is specifically addressed in Penal Code 192 PC. This statute outlines the classification and consequences of manslaughter, which can occur in various forms, including voluntary and involuntary manslaughter. Voluntary manslaughter typically involves killing in the heat of passion or in a sudden quarrel, while involuntary manslaughter involves unintentional killing that results from criminal negligence or recklessness. Understanding this particular code helps law enforcement professionals accurately categorize and respond to incidents involving manslaughter, ensuring the appropriate legal actions are taken.

The other penal codes mentioned relate to different offenses. For instance, 187 PC deals with murder, which is a more severe charge than manslaughter, while 203 PC addresses mayhem, and 148.4 PC pertains to obstructing or resisting a peace officer. Familiarity with these distinctions is essential for effective law enforcement practice.
